IKEA

IKEA, a Swedish furniture retailer, is known for its affordable home furnishings. The blue-and yellow logo is recognizable in all of its stores. IKEA products typically blend traditional designs with modern elements. The Poang armchair is a multi-layered, glued bentwood framework that is available in a variety of finishes. The Lack series of coffee and side tables and the Billy bookcases are also popular. IKEA is also paying more attention to sustainability, including banning PVC and reducing formaldehyde levels in glues and lacquers. The company is also using other materials, like recycled wood.

In addition to furniture, IKEA offers a wide assortment of kitchen appliances as well as accessories for the home. The company also has its own design team which is responsible for developing new products that reflect the company's Swedish heritage. The company's founder, Ingvar Kamprad, was an entrepreneur with a name that was well-known. He started the company as a pen and pencil salesperson at 17.

Most IKEA furniture is designed to be assembled by the customer instead of being sold assembled. This delivery method reduces the waste of packaging and shipping. ChitaSectional

A sectional sofa provides the versatility and space for entertaining a large number of people. These furniture pieces are available in a variety of designs and fabrics. You can choose a basic set like an armchair with three or two seats, and an ottoman, or a more spacious configuration that has chaises and reclining seats. You can consider a sectional with power with adjustable headrests as well as power reclining.

Sectional modular couches are ideal for renters and hosts who frequently host because they can easily be rearranged according to the needs of any space. They can also be broken down into smaller pieces, making them easier to transport through stairs and elevators that are narrow. When selecting a modular sofa, look for one with kiln-dried wood frames, as well as sturdy metal springs or foam. Select an upholstery fabric that suits your lifestyle, for instance a stain-resistant performance fabric for families with children or pets.

Floyd

As a direct-to-consumer brand, Floyd strives to create elegant furniture that is durable and suited to the modern lifestyle. Their sofas are constructed to last and are easy to assemble. The instructions are easy to follow, as is the Floyd Tool (which also doubles as a heavy-duty bottle opener). Sink Down Sectional is the company's most recent product and their most comfortable couch. It comes in a wide variety of fabrics and configurations, as well as large cushions.

The original Floyd's sofa, The Sofa is minimalist in style and comes in either two or three seats. The base of the sofa can be in light birch, darker walnut or cushion-covered to match. The Sofa is available in six sofas on sale upholstery options, including a bright yellow and a pretty light green.

Fabrics that are stainand fade-resistant are utilized for their durability. The company developed two of its fabrics, Sisu, and Tonus in collaboration with Kvadrat a Danish textile maker. Sisu features a variegated check weave, while Tonus provides classic wool with a bold, precision color palette.

If you're concerned about durability,, it is nice to have a double rub count for these fabrics. There's no dedicated page for each fabric that showcases the different options. This is disappointing.

While it's not possible to try out a sofa before buying online however, you can request no-cost swatches from the Floyd website. This is a great way to see how different fabrics look in your home, as well as feel the feel and texture of the fabric.
